How will a lithium battery help New Zealand's electricity supply?
Contact's CEO Mike Fuge says the industrial-sized lithium battery will play a key role in maintaining a reliable supply of electricity for New Zealand, particularly during periods of high demand throughout the winter. It will also ultimately help with Contact's transition away from an increasingly constrained gas market.

RENERA is implementing a project to build a plant for the production of lithium-ion cells and batteries in the Kaliningrad region. The plant with a total capacity of about 4 GWh per year will start operating in 2025.
